Reliable mercury determination with DMA-80 depends on the conditions and proper functioning of some key consumables.
CATALYST AND AMALGAMATOR
The catalyst and amalgamator are pivotal components of the direct mercury analysis process. The first component ensures full conversion of mercury to its elemental state, while the second concentrates mercury prior to its release into the spectrometer for quantitation. The efficiency of these components directly impacts blanks, cleaning cycles, reproducibility, and recoveries. Their regular replacement ensures accurate and precise data, reduced downtime, and increased the lab productivity. The typical lifetime of the catalyst and amalgamator averages between 2500 and 3000 runs.
